33,554,702 is a composite number, even.
33,554,702 (thirty-three million five hundred fifty-four thousand seven hundred two) is an even 8-digit number. It is a composite number with 8 divisors, and factors as 2 × 17 × 986,903. Written other ways, in hexadecimal, 0x200010E.
